r7800 latency is on par with kong builds, but the cpu usage for sirq on wifi interfaces is still broken and over 3x higher than kong builds and BS k3.18 builds..
kong r40720m firewall/qos/nat disabled, 5ghz sirq cpu load @ 320mbps:
core0: 15%
core1: 3%
ANY k4.x bs build firewall/qos/nat disabled, 5ghz sirq cpu load @ 320mbps:
core0: 60%
core1: 40%
if the r7800 was doing nat+qos, it still would be choking at these speeds from not enough cpu free.. keep the latency the same and fix the cpu usage, this will be finally 100% fixed for the first time..
